Understanding the Differences Between Hard and Soft Hyperbaric Chambers
Hyperbaric Oxygen Therapy (HBOT) is a treatment that involves breathing in pure oxygen in a pressurized environment. This therapy has been found to be effective in treating various conditions, including wounds that won’t heal, carbon monoxide poisoning, and decompression sickness. There are two types of hyperbaric chambers: hard and soft. In this article, we’ll explore the differences between these two types of hyperbaric chambers.
Hard Hyperbaric Chambers
Hard hyperbaric chambers are made of rigid materials such as steel or aluminum. They are designed to withstand high pressure levels of up to 3 atmospheres absolute (ATA). These types of chambers are typically used for higher pressure treatments, such as those required for deep-sea diving injuries or severe carbon monoxide poisoning.
Hard hyperbaric chambers require a dedicated space due to their size and weight. They also require professional installation and maintenance. The cost of a hard chamber can range from tens to hundreds of thousands of dollars.
Soft Hyperbaric Chambers
Soft hyperbaric chambers, on the other hand, are made of flexible materials such as nylon or PVC. They have lower maximum pressure levels compared to hard chambers (usually up to 1.3 ATA), making them suitable for mild HBOT treatments.
Soft hyperbaric chambers are more affordable and portable than hard hyperbaric chambers. They come in various sizes, from small single-person units to larger multi-person units. These types of chambers can be easily set up at home without requiring professional installation or maintenance.
Mild HBOT is typically done in a soft hyperbaric chamber because it does not require high-pressure levels. Mild HBOT is beneficial for conditions such as chronic fatigue syndrome, fibromyalgia, and traumatic brain injury.
Choosing Between Hard and Soft Hyperbaric Chambers
The choice between hard and soft hyperbaric chambers depends on the intended use and treatment goals. If you require high-pressure treatments, a hard hyperbaric chamber is necessary. However, if you only need mild HBOT treatments, a soft hyperbaric chamber may be more suitable.
soft hyperbaric chambers are more affordable than hard chambers. They also offer greater portability and convenience since they can be easily transported and set up at home.
In terms of maintenance, hard hyperbaric chambers require professional installation and maintenance due to their complexity. Soft hyperbaric chambers do not require professional installation or maintenance, making them more convenient for home use.

Soft Shell vs Hard Shell Chambers: Pros and Cons
Soft Shell Chambers
Soft shell chambers are a popular option for those looking for an affordable hyperbaric chamber for home use. These chambers are made of flexible materials such as nylon or PVC, which makes them easy to set up and take down. They are also lightweight, making them easy to move around if needed.
One type of soft shell chamber is the sided chamber, which has built-in supports that keep the walls from collapsing. This type of chamber allows for easier entry and exit, especially for those who may have mobility issues. However, it is important to note that these types of chambers may not be as durable as hard shell chambers.
Another advantage of soft shell chambers is their portability. They can be easily packed up and taken on trips or stored away when not in use. However, it is important to ensure that the material used in the construction of the chamber is high-quality and able to withstand regular use.
Hard Shell Chambers
Hard shell chambers are typically more durable than soft shell chambers and can last for many years with proper maintenance. These chambers are made from rigid materials such as acrylic or fiberglass, which provide a sturdy structure that can withstand high pressures.
While hard shell chambers may be more expensive than soft shell chambers, they offer several advantages. For example, they provide better insulation against noise and temperature fluctuations. They also tend to have larger interiors than soft shell chambers, allowing users more room to move around during treatment.
However, one potential disadvantage of hard shell chambers is their weight and size. They can be difficult to move around once they are set up and may require professional installation due to their complexity.

Precautions to Take When Using a Hyperbaric Chamber at Home
Hyperbaric oxygen therapy (HBOT) is a medical treatment that involves breathing pure oxygen in a pressurized chamber. It has been used for various medical conditions, including wound healing, carbon monoxide poisoning, and decompression sickness. In recent years, hyperbaric chambers have become available for home use, allowing individuals to receive the benefits of HBOT in the comfort of their own homes. However, it is important to take precautions when using a hyperbaric chamber at home to ensure safety and effectiveness.
Consult with a Healthcare Professional Before Starting Oxygen Therapy at Home
Before starting oxygen therapy at home, it is essential to consult with a healthcare professional who can evaluate your medical condition and determine if HBOT is appropriate for you. Some medical conditions may require special precautions or contraindicate the use of hyperbaric chambers. For example, individuals with certain types of lung diseases or heart problems may not be able to tolerate the increased pressure inside the chamber.
Some medications may interact with HBOT or affect its effectiveness. Therefore, it is crucial to inform your healthcare provider about any medications you are taking before starting oxygen therapy at home.
Follow Manufacturer’s Instructions Carefully
When setting up and using a hyperbaric chamber at home, it is crucial to carefully follow the manufacturer’s instructions provided with the equipment. This includes assembling the chamber correctly and ensuring that all components are in good working order before each use.
It is also essential to follow recommended safety procedures when operating the equipment. For example, avoid smoking or using any flammable materials near the hyperbaric chamber as this can increase the risk of fire or explosion.
Keep Hyperbaric Chamber in Well-Ventilated Area
Hyperbaric chambers generate high concentrations of oxygen which can increase fire risks if they come into contact with flammable substances like oil-based products. Therefore, it is important to keep the hyperbaric chamber in a well-ventilated area to prevent oxygen buildup.
It is essential to avoid using any electrical equipment or appliances inside the chamber as this can increase the risk of electric shock or fire.
Regularly Check Equipment for Any Signs of Damage or Malfunction
Regular maintenance and inspection of hyperbaric chambers are necessary to ensure their safety and effectiveness. It is crucial to regularly check the equipment for any signs of damage or malfunction, such as cracks, leaks, or loose fittings.
If you notice any issues with your hyperbaric chamber, stop using it immediately and contact the manufacturer for assistance. Worn-out parts should be replaced promptly to prevent accidents or injuries during use.
